Project Description: Early College Charter School of Philadelphia (“ECPHL” or “School”) invites qualified student transportation vendors to submit sealed quotations/bids for daily student transportation services between the School’s campus located at 1420 Pine Street, Philadelphia, PA 19102 and pre-selected central pickup/drop-off locations throughout Philadelphia.
Early College Charter School of Philadelphia is a new educational model for the city’s public school students and their families. An open-enrollment, early college program for middle and high school students, ECPHL works in tandem with college, credentialing, and industry partners to offer students from across the city the opportunity to earn their high school diploma plus college credits up to an associate’s degree and/or career certifications — all at no cost to families.
Located in Center City near the Broad Street corridor, ECPHL will welcome its first students in Fall 2026 for its founding 6th and 9th grade classes. In subsequent years, ECPHL will serve students in grades 6–12.
The School is seeking a qualified, reliable, and properly licensed transportation provider to operate three daily routes serving students traveling from central neighborhood pickup locations to the School in the morning, and from the School back to those locations in the afternoon. This transportation is for sixth grade students only.
The School anticipates awarding a firm fixed-price contract to the responsive and responsible vendor whose quotation/bid best meets the needs of the School, including price, safety, capacity, reliability, qualifications, and demonstrated ability to provide consistent student transportation services.
